Pollyanna posted:My question is ultimately one of keeping them in sync, i.e. "how do I make sure I don't end up in a state where a chip is waiting for a signal from the wrong chip, therefore one won't go to sleep". I learn best from example, so here's my current solution for the heat sensor. I can see here that the issue is that the rightmost chip is waiting for a response from the upper left chip while the bottom chip is waiting to write to the rightmost chip, and the upper left chip is asleep. I just don't really understand how to avoid this situation, because it seems less like I have to put SLX statements everywhere and more that I need to make sure everything executes in the expected order every time, which doesn't seem to be guaranteed at all. The easiest way to keep sync is just to make sure everything operates in lockstep. If a CPU ever writes to an xbus port make sure it does so every tick, and make sure the controller its connected to will read that port every tick. If everything is lockstep you will never need to worry about the order things execute because the synchronization is implicit every time you touch an xbus port. e: Here's my solution as an example The right CPU blocks on read until the left one has done everything it needs to do, and they operate in lockstep predictably every tick. homeless snail fucked around with this message at 02:37 on Oct 7, 2016 |

Pollyanna posted:My question is ultimately one of keeping them in sync, i.e. "how do I make sure I don't end up in a state where a chip is waiting for a signal from the wrong chip, therefore one won't go to sleep". I learn best from example, so here's my current solution for the heat sensor. I can see here that the issue is that the rightmost chip is waiting for a response from the upper left chip while the bottom chip is waiting to write to the rightmost chip, and the upper left chip is asleep. I just don't really understand how to avoid this situation, because it seems less like I have to put SLX statements everywhere and more that I need to make sure everything executes in the expected order every time, which doesn't seem to be guaranteed at all. Oh, I see - SLX is the wrong tool for you here, then. If I call your chips 1, 2 and 3 from left to right, then the situation right now is that 1 and 2 are both outputting every single cycle. So 3 needs to input from both 1 and 2 every single cycle to stop it crashing, but the order doesn't matter, because crashes only happen when you have an output that's not read within the same cycle or an input that's not provided within the same cycle. Chip 3 can read x0 first or x1 first and either will work. The SLXes aren't hurting you, but they aren't helping you either and you could remove them without breaking anything. Your problem is that 3 isn't inputting from 2 every cycle, which can be fixed e.g. by adding "- mov x1 null" between lines 4 and 5 of chip 3. What SLX is useful for is if you want a chip to do something like "wait for a number on x0, then output 100 on p0 for that many cycles". The SLX takes care of the waiting - otherwise you'd have to somehow try and sync it and its inputs up so that it only polled for inputs on cycles where inputs were available.

Pollyanna posted:I think there's a good reason why I don't do embedded development That one gets easier when you notice that you can write the algorithm as "start with zero, add 30 if you're on the left or right side, and add 50 if you're in the square". The splitter isn't too useful when you get it, but becomes worth its weight in gold when you start dealing with boards that have 2-3 simple inputs and 2-3 simple outputs. Basically it saves you from needing to add extra chips just to deal with the fact that all your current chips only have two simple I/O pins.

So when does a conditional flag end? After you loop back to the top of your code? Or only when a new conditional is met?
|
|
# ? Oct 7, 2016 15:34 |
|
Popete posted:So when does a conditional flag end? After you loop back to the top of your code? Or only when a new conditional is met? Only when a new conditional is met - think of the condition flags as another variable or register or whatever that you set with test instructions.
